6. Choosing the Right Cycle for Boys

Selecting the ideal cycle for boys is crucial to ensure safety, comfort, and enjoyment. Here are some factors to consider:

a. Size and Fit

Ensure the bike is appropriately sized for the child. A cycle that’s too large or small can affect comfort and safety.

b. Safety Features

Look for bikes with features such as sturdy brakes, non-slip pedals, and reflectors. A helmet and knee pads are also essential accessories.

c. Durability

Choose a durable children cycle that can withstand rough use and last through their growing years.

d. Aesthetics and Appeal

A bike that matches the boy’s personality and preferences—whether it’s a bold color or a sporty design—adds to the excitement of owning it.
